What is UML?
UML is primarily a graphical notation used to assist system analysis and express software design. The fundamental reason to use UML involves communication. UML allows a more precise specification of concepts than natural language, and it facilitates communication between domain experts, software architects, programmers, and testers. While UML as a whole is extensive, you can use just parts of the language to effectively represent a simple design. For the purposes of this lab, we will apply use cases to help determine the system requirements, and then use two of the more commonly used UML diagrams, class diagrams and use cases diagrams, to express the design of our system.
